Texas A&M University (27-7, 9-5 SEC) achieved a significant milestone by sweeping their rival Texas, despite Game 3 being canceled due to weather conditions in College Station, Texas. The Aggies showcased their offensive strength, scoring 20 runs in the first two games, including a commanding 11-4 victory in Game 2. Junior Caden Sorrell is currently the SEC home run leader with 17 home runs over 34 games, while teammate Gavin Grahovac boasts a batting average of .356 with 9 home runs. Following this successful series, Texas A&M climbed to No. 7 in the latest USA TODAY Sports Top 25 rankings. The team's recent success can be attributed to a new pitching strategy implemented by head coach Michael Earley and pitching coach Jason Kelly, which includes moving star sophomore Aiden Sims to the Saturday starter role. As the Aggies head into a road test against LSU, who have had an average pitching performance, the team hopes to maintain their momentum.
